【301重定向】301重定向規則和實現方式

閱讀 ?·? 發布日期 2018-07-26 20:15 ?·? admin
【301重定向】301重定向規則和實現方式
  編輯您網站根目錄下面的.htaccess文件,將以下規則添加到文件末尾,如果沒有該文件,請創建一個。
 
  (說明:domain.com就是你要做的域名網址,自己替換就行。)
 
  1.重定向domain.com到
 
  這種重定向旨在使域名唯一,是網站SEO必須要做的,后面重定向到domain.com也是出于同樣的原因,只是形式不同。
 
  打開.htaccess文件,加入以下規則。(下面的規則是針對主域名的,子域名要修改)
 
  RewriteEngineOn
 
  RewriteCond%{HTTP_HOST}!^$[NC]
 
  RewriteRule^(.*)$$1[L,R=301]
 
  2.重定向到domain.com
 
  RewriteEngineOn
 
  RewriteCond%{HTTP_HOST}!^domain.com$[NC]
 
  RewriteRule^(.*)$$1[L,R=301]
 
  3.重定向olddomain.com到
 
  RewriteEngineOn
 
  RewriteCond%{HTTP_HOST}!olddomain.com$[NC]
 
  RewriteRule^(.*)$$1[L,R=301]
 
  4.重定向olddomain.comtonewdomain.com
 
  RewriteEngineOn
 
  RewriteBase/
 
  RewriteCond%{HTTP_HOST}!olddomain.com$[NC]
 
  RewriteRule^(.*)$$1[L,R=301]
 
  5.重定向domain.com/file/file.php到otherdomain.com/otherfile/other.php
 
  RewriteCond%{HTTP_HOST}^$
 
  RewriteRule^file/file.php$[R=301,L]
 
  第二種方式
 
  使用第三方的DNS域名解析服務
 
  域名顯性URL轉發實現301。
 
  第三種方式
 
  購買URL轉發服務,自己去看下。